Singapore Exchange Mainboard-listed Sarine
Technologies Ltd (“Sarine” or "the Company" and together with its subsidiaries "the Group")
(U77:SI), a worldwide leader in the development, manufacture and sale of precision technology
products for the evaluation, planning, processing, finishing, grading and trading of diamonds and
gems, is pleased to announce that it has launched a co-branded light performance report with the
National Gemstone Testing Center (NGTC) of China for Yuanyumei (Y & M) Jewelry a leading
high-end Chinese jewelry designer, manufacturer and wholesaler.
As announced on 17 September 2019, on 16 September 2019, at NGTC’s headquarters in
Beijing, the Group entered into a strategic agreement with NGTC, the leading gemological
laboratory in China. The agreement stipulated cooperation on diamond grading standards aimed
at implementing the highest level and most consistent grading, by utilising NGTC’s extensive
gemological research and diamond testing expertise and Sarine's developments in the areas of
Artificial Intelligence (AI) for the grading of a polished diamond's 4Cs and light performance
grading, as well as a joint effort to advance diamond traceability and fingerprinting as well as
other digital solutions suitable for the retail diamond trade in China.
We are now pleased to announce that, delayed somewhat by the advent of the Covid-19
pandemic, the cooperation between the two parties has led to its first tangible result with the
official launch of an NGTC and Sarine co-branded diamond light performance report, initially
adopted by jewelry designer, manufacturer and wholesaler Y & M Jewelry for Y & M's Rose
D'Amour line. A launching ceremony "Beloved Roses Heading to the Light" was held at the
Shenzhen IBC Mall on 9 September 2020 attended by many dignitaries including former Deputy
Minister of Geology and Mineral Resources and Chairman of the Gems & Jewelry Trade
Association of China (GAC) Zhouqi CHEN, leading GAC's delegation, Secretary of the Party
Committee and President of NGTC Zhibin YE, leading NGTC's delegation, President of Shenzhen
Gold & Jewelry Association (SZGJA) Zhiyong Huang, Chairman of Y & M Tianwei LIN, leading Y
& M's delegation, and others, including Sarine's local representatives (visit
http://yymjewelry.com/news-688.html).
